I have XP SP2 and two Nvidia GeForce2 MX/MX 400 PCI cards running a
dual monitor
system. Everything is working well. I would, however, prefer to have
either a single taskbar across both monitors, or twin taskbars running
on both. Currently, I have a single taskbar on the left monitor and no
taskbar on the right. Is this something that is supported/implemented
in the nview program?

I found this quote from an earlier usenet positing:

usenet quote
Found 'Allow taskbar to span multiple monitors' in the Windows tab
in nView Desktop Manager.
/usenet quote

but this option is not in the verion of nview that I am using.

I have seen some 3rd party solutions but I have not liked what I've
tried.
